Last night was Indian Peak. The "trail" started at Mile Marker 104.5 of the Seward Highway. There is not really a trail but instead mountain goat and moose trails straight up the ridge. We even included some heavy bushwhacking before we got above the treeline. This hike was about 3 miles roundtrip with over 3,000 ft. elevation gain. It was directly across a valley, and almost the same elevation, from the Bird Ridge Peak I posted earlier so it was cool seeing that from a different vantage point. Pictures below:
